PostgreSQL
 sql >> Base de Dados >  >> RDS >> PostgreSQL

django.db.migrations.RenameModel e nome da sequência AutoField


No meu caso, criei manualmente o script de migração do sql. No entanto, isso pode não funcionar se você decidir usar um banco de dados diferente.
operations = [
  migrations.RenameModel(
    old_name='Permission',
    new_name='TemplatePermission',
  ),
  migrations.RunSQL('alter sequence myapp_permission_id_seq rename to myapp_templatepermission_id_seq;'),
]